    One of my favorite go-to recipes that's super easy, quick, and delicious is basically a creamy pasta primavera with chicken! I just sauté some garlic and onion in a medium pot with olive oil and after a couple minutes I add diced chicken breast and season it with some salt, pepper, oregano/Italian seasoning, and some crushed red pepper if you like a little spice. Once that's done, I add in veggies. You can add whatever you like but I usually do zucchini, yellow squash, red and yellow bell peppers, and sometimes spinach! Once those are cooked down a bit I add in some chicken broth and let that simmer, then add in some heavy cream and some more seasoning. Let that simmer for maybe 10 minutes, then mix with pasta (I like to do bowties or penne), and grated parmesan cheese! Sooo good. ☺️

    My favorite and easiest dish is call "Huevos Ahogados" or drowned eggs. They resemble alot to poach eggs. It's a Mexican dish serve alone. Soup like 🥣
    Recipe ⤵️
    -In a pot boil 4 to 5 tomatoes
    Half an onion
    1 or 2 cloves of garlic
    -when completely cook blend everything set aside
    - get a deep pan add cooking oil
    -dice tomato and onions in cube add it to your pan
    -dump tomato sauce in pan
    -add your seasoning ( I like adding cumin, salt, chicken broth powder) mix it together
    -if you need more tomato you can add tomato sauce in a can to get that rich taste and color
    -then add as many eggs straight in the pan with your sauce
    -if it needs more water you can add it till the eggs are covered then cover with lid
    - try to move eggs and flip them soo they can be cook both sides
    -they cook pretty fast 10 to 15 min in total you can cook it till egg is fully cook my favorite or if you like the poach way cook it for less Time and then serve 🤤🥣

    One of my favorite recipes is
    Tater tot casserole it is so easy and so good
    1 lb of ground beef
    1 onion diced
    1 can of cream of mushroom soup
    1 can of cream of celery soup
    1 1/2 cups of frozen peas
    1 bag of tater tots
    2 cups of shredded cheddar cheese
    On the stove brown hamburger meat and onion season with salt and pepper. Cook until browned. Drain off any extra grease. Return to the pan and turn of heat. Add both cans of soup and peas. Grease a 9 x 13 with cooking spray, pour in your meat mixture and top with tater tots. Bake at 375 for about an hour or until bubbly. About 10 minutes before it’s done add cheese to the top. This is a great dinner to make ahead of time and put in the oven when you’re ready to eat it.

    Chicken enchilada bake with green chili sauce
    2c cooked shredded chicken ( I usually will buy a rotisserie chicken from the store), 2c cheese, 3tbsp butter and flour, 2c chicken broth, 1 4oz can diced green chilis ( i normally do 2), 1c sour cream, about 10 tortillas.
    In a sauce pan bring butter and flour to simmer and cook for 2 min, add broth simmer till it is thick and bubbly then remove from heat and add sour cream and chilis and stir. Once cooled a bit just layer in a pan and put it in the oven @350 for about 30 min. Total should take you less than an hour from start to finish.

    One of my favorite go to recipes is Cheater Gyros, it makes an amazingly quick summer dinner that is light and refreshing! You just need a protein (I use chicken or beef), cucumber, greek seasoning, peppers, onions, pitas, greek yogurt, garlic, lemon juice, dill and a little oil.
    Grate up the cucumber and put it in a bowl, and enough greek yogurt to fully incorporate the cucumber (about one cup). Add in equal parts dill, lemon juice and garlic, about a teaspoon but adjust to taste. The final product should be refreshing tzatziki. Put in the fridge to chill.
    Chop up the onions, peppers and proteins into strips. Cover the protein in greek seasoning and let sit while you saute the onions and peppers in a little bit of oil.
    Once the onions are clear and the peppers are just tender add the protein and cook until finished.
    Take out a pita and load up with your pan full of goodness and top with tzatziki so good!

    Buffalo Chicken Stuffed Peppers! This recipe is pretty quick to prep and only takes about 25-35 to cook. Sometimes to even save time, I will cook the chicken a day before and shred it so its ready to go (that's my least favorite step so I like to get it out of the way).
    INGREDIENTS:
    4 green bell peppers sliced in half length-wise
    2 cups cooked shredded chicken
    8 ounces cream cheese softened
    1/2 cup grated cheddar divided
    1/4 cup grated mozzarella
    1/3 cup Frank's Red Hot Sauce
    1 tablespoon ranch seasoning mix
    1 tablespoon chives
    Ranch or blue cheese dressing for serving
    INSTRUCTIONS:
    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
    Place the pepper halves in a 9x13 baking dish and set aside.
    Add the chicken, cream cheese, 1/4 cup of cheddar, mozzarella, hot sauce, and ranch to a mixing bowl and stir well combine.
    Spoon the chicken mixture evenly into the peppers.
    Add one tablespoon of water to the bottom of the baking dish and cover pan tightly with foil.
    Bake for 25 minutes or until peppers have softened to your liking.
    Remove the foil, sprinkle with the remaining cheddar, and set your oven to broil. Broil for 1 minute to melt the cheese.
    Sprinkle with chives just before serving. Drizzle with ranch or blue cheese dressing, if desired.
